117.info
人生若只如初见

elasticsearch启动报错的原因有哪些

  1. 索引目录权限不足:可能是由于elasticsearch无权访问其索引目录导致的启动报错。解决方法是确保elasticsearch有足够的权限访问索引目录。

  2. 端口冲突:如果在同一台服务器上运行了多个elasticsearch实例,可能会导致端口冲突而无法启动。解决方法是修改elasticsearch配置文件中的端口号。

  3. Java版本不兼容:elasticsearch对Java版本有要求,如果使用的Java版本与elasticsearch不兼容,可能会导致启动报错。解决方法是安装与elasticsearch兼容的Java版本。

  4. 配置文件错误:elasticsearch的配置文件中可能存在错误配置,导致启动失败。解决方法是检查和修改配置文件中的错误配置。

  5. 系统资源不足:如果服务器资源(如内存、CPU等)不足,elasticsearch可能无法正常启动。解决方法是增加服务器资源或优化elasticsearch配置。

  6. 插件冲突:如果安装了与elasticsearch不兼容的插件,可能会导致启动报错。解决方法是卸载或更新不兼容的插件。

  7. 数据损坏:如果elasticsearch的数据文件损坏或索引损坏,可能会导致启动报错。解决方法是修复数据文件或索引。

  8. 其他未知原因:有时候elasticsearch启动报错的原因可能比较复杂,可能是由于其他未知原因导致的。解决方法是尝试重启elasticsearch,或者查看elasticsearch的日志文件以获取更多信息。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e37bAzsICAdSBFY.html

推荐文章

  • Spark在Elasticsearch中的实时分析

    Apache Spark与Elasticsearch的集成提供了强大的实时数据处理和分析能力。这种集成使得Spark能够直接从Elasticsearch中读取数据,进行实时处理和分析,然后将结果...

  • Elasticsearch与Spark的数据清洗技巧

    在数据分析和处理过程中,数据清洗是一个至关重要的步骤,它有助于提高数据质量,确保分析结果的准确性和可靠性。以下是关于Elasticsearch与Spark的数据清洗技巧...

  • 如何在Spark中高效查询Elasticsearch

    在Spark中高效查询Elasticsearch,可以遵循以下步骤: 安装和配置所需的软件库:确保您已经安装了Apache Spark、Elasticsearch以及Python的pyspark和elasticsear...

  • Spark Streaming与Elasticsearch的结合

    Spark Streaming与Elasticsearch的结合允许实时处理和分析大规模数据流,并将处理结果索引到Elasticsearch中,实现实时数据查询和分析。这种结合在需要实时数据处...

  • elasticsearch更新延迟问题怎么解决

    提高刷新间隔:Elasticsearch默认的刷新间隔为1秒,当数据量较大时,可以适当延长刷新间隔,减少刷新次数,提高性能。 手动触发刷新:可以使用_force merge API手...

  • pycharm软件包安装错误如何解决

    在PyCharm中安装软件包时出现错误可能是由于网络问题、软件包源问题或权限问题导致的。以下是一些常见的解决方法: 检查网络连接:确保您的计算机已连接到互联网...

  • SQLServer中如何处理异常和错误信息

    在SQLServer中,可以使用TRY...CATCH块来处理异常和错误信息。TRY...CATCH块用于尝试执行一段代码,并在出现异常或错误时捕获并处理它们。以下是一个示例:```sq...

  • python软件包安装错误的原因有哪些

    Python软件包安装错误的原因可能有以下几种: 版本不匹配:软件包需要的Python版本与当前使用的Python版本不匹配,导致无法安装。 缺少依赖:软件包依赖其他软件...